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

menggunakan pernyataan LOAD mysql di PHP gagal, tetapi melakukannya melalui baris perintah berfungsi

Setelah beralih dari MySQL 5.0 ke 5.5, saya menemukan bahwa saya tiba-tiba harus mengaktifkan LOCAL INFILE khusus saat membuat koneksi di PHP.

Menggunakan mysql:

mysql_connect(server,user,code,false,128); // 128 enables LOCAL INFILE
mysql_select_db(database);

Menggunakan mysqli:

$conn = mysqli_init();
mysqli_options($conn, MYSQLI_OPT_LOCAL_INFILE, true);
mysqli_real_connect($conn,server,user,code,database);



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L - PILIH ... WHERE id IN (..) - urutan yang benar

  2. EF:Penggunaan indeks spasial/teks lengkap/hash yang salah dan urutan indeks eksplisit

  3. Hasil pengelompokan MySQL berdasarkan periode waktu

  4. MySQL Group By dan Jumlah total nilai kolom lainnya

  5. Pemicu MySQL tidak dapat memperbarui baris dalam tabel yang sama dengan pemicu yang ditetapkan. Solusi yang disarankan?